CCIQ launches legal services practice

18 June

Chamber of Commerce & Industry Queensland (CCIQ), the state's peak industry body, today announced the launch of CCIQ Legal Services, a new legal service focused specifically on Queensland business.

CCIQ Senior General Manager, Steve Murray, said the new service offers Employment Law, retail leasing, commercial litigation and more, and was established from a growing need amongst Queensland small to medium enterprises for access to superior legal expertise at 'membership' rates.

"Workplace relations issues are often complex and risky. As an employer, there is an array of obligations and risks that can hinder workplace effectiveness," Mr Murray said.

"We understand the pressures of operating a small to medium business and can offer a high level of understanding of the particular issues they face."

Mr Murray said the move from a state to federal system of workplace relations, meant now, more than ever, businesses were looking for a greater breadth and depth of service. CCIQ Legal Services will support Queensland business in a timely, business relevant and cost effective manner.

"The modern workplace is a difficult environment to navigate, with constantly changing legislation and processes," Mr Murray said.

"Both individuals and businesses have to ensure they have clear and reliable advice.

"We are confident our new business legal service will be well accepted by the Queensland business community and create a significant new benefit for both members and other clients."

Mr Murray said CCIQ Legal Services is an Incorporated Legal Practice with a Queensland-wide focus, allowing for the provision of legal advice to every corner of the state.

"Our lawyers can be easily accessed, ensuring clients deal directly with the person with the experience and knowledge to provide the best possible outcome for their business," Mr Murray said.

"It's this approachability that differentiates us from many other legal service firms."

Headed by Practice Manager, Noela Gorey, the establishment of CCIQ Legal Services is a step forward in strengthening CCIQ's successful Workplace Relations team, which will continue to provide leadership, expert consulting and training services across the spectrum of the employment lifecycle.
